Located on the second floor of a building on a lively street in Asakusa, Kimono & Geisha Experience COCOMO offers an intimate and hands-on introduction to two of Japan's most iconic cultural traditions. Visitors can choose from a wide array of authentic kimonos and yukatas, with professional staff assisting in dressing and hairstyling. Once adorned in your chosen garment, you can stroll through the historic streets of Asakusa, visiting nearby temples and traditional shops. The experience culminates in a private geisha performance, where you can witness traditional dance, music, and games. This is a rare opportunity to engage directly with geisha culture in a small-group setting, making it a memorable and educational activity for travelers seeking depth beyond typical sightseeing.

Know before you go

  • Arrive 15 minutes early to select your kimono and complete dressing.
  • Wear a thin, light-colored top and shorts underneath for easy kimono fitting.
  • Photography is allowed; bring a camera or smartphone for pictures.
  • Check the weather; kimono rentals may be limited on rainy days to avoid damage.

A bit of history

Asakusa has long been a center of traditional entertainment in Tokyo, home to the historic Senso-ji temple and a vibrant geisha district known as the 'Asakusa Geigi.' COCOMO builds on this heritage by offering visitors a chance to experience these arts firsthand.

Common questions

Do I need to make a reservation?

Yes, reservations are required and can be made online. Walk-ins may not be accommodated.

Can children participate?

Yes, children are welcome. Kimonos and yukatas are available in children's sizes.

Is the geisha performance in English?

The performance is primarily in Japanese, but staff provide English explanations and guidance.

What if I have allergies to silk or other fabrics?

Inform the staff in advance; cotton yukatas are available as an alternative.

Can I keep the kimono after the experience?

No, the kimono is rented and must be returned after your session.

Is there a dress code for the geisha performance?

No, but wearing your rented kimono adds to the atmosphere.
